Midweek preview: Bassett set for Premier Shield derby

Royal Wootton Bassett Town play the first of consecutive cup derbies on Wednesday when near neighbours Highworth Town visit the Gerard Buxton Sports Ground in the Wiltshire Premier Shield first round (Gerard Buxton Sports Ground, 7.45pm kick off). It promises to be an exciting clash on Wednesday between sides who will be aiming for some cup cheer after experiencing difficult starts to their Hellenic League Premier Division campaigns. The teams met as recently as two seasons ago in the Premier Shield at the quarter final stage - a game which Highworth hosted, with Bassett triumphing on penalties after a 2-2 draw. Highworth got the better of the one league meeting between the sides played so far this season, winning 1-0 in a game in which Bassett had the better of the chances. Wednesday is therefore an opportunity to avenge that loss - and advance to the quarter final stage of the Premier Shield.
